OVH Cloud OVH Cloud

détecter un update ou un insert

2 réponses
Avatar
Sebho
Bonjour,

j'ai une base de données Access et une appli (que je ne maitrise pas) qui
modifie des enregistrements.
J'aurais besoin de détecter à chaque fois qu'une ligne est modifiée ou
ajoutée par cette appli ...

j'ai dabord pensé à créer un champ avec une valeur par défaut, mais cela ne
va que pour les nouveau enregistrements, par pour les modifs

est ce que si j'ouvre un recordset, je peux détecter les enregistrement qui
ont été changé par un tiers

une autre idée ?

merci pour votre aide

Seb

2 réponses

Avatar
Raymond [mvp]
Bonjour.

tu trouveras une base exemple pour comparer deux tables d'une base :
http://officesystem.access.free.fr/telecharger/comparetables.zip à la page :
http://officesystem.access.free.fr/telechargement.htm#Tables. soit en
duplicant ta table, tu pourras connaître tous les enregistrements modifiés,
soit en adaptant le code tu pourras comparer deux tables dans deux bases
séparées.

--
@+
Raymond Access MVP
http://OfficeSystem.Access.free.fr/
http://OfficeSystem.Access.free.fr/runtime/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Sebho" a écrit dans le message de news:
e$
Bonjour,

j'ai une base de données Access et une appli (que je ne maitrise pas) qui
modifie des enregistrements.
J'aurais besoin de détecter à chaque fois qu'une ligne est modifiée ou
ajoutée par cette appli ...

j'ai dabord pensé à créer un champ avec une valeur par défaut, mais cela
ne
va que pour les nouveau enregistrements, par pour les modifs

est ce que si j'ouvre un recordset, je peux détecter les enregistrement
qui
ont été changé par un tiers

une autre idée ?

merci pour votre aide

Seb




Avatar
Sebho
effectivement je me doutais que je n'échaperai pas à un duplicata de table
c'est ok comme ca

merci bcp, Bye


"Raymond [mvp]" a écrit dans le message de
news:%23PgTx$
Bonjour.

tu trouveras une base exemple pour comparer deux tables d'une base :
http://officesystem.access.free.fr/telecharger/comparetables.zip à la page
:

http://officesystem.access.free.fr/telechargement.htm#Tables. soit en
duplicant ta table, tu pourras connaître tous les enregistrements
modifiés,

soit en adaptant le code tu pourras comparer deux tables dans deux bases
séparées.

--
@+
Raymond Access MVP
http://OfficeSystem.Access.free.fr/
http://OfficeSystem.Access.free.fr/runtime/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Sebho" a écrit dans le message de news:
e$
Bonjour,

j'ai une base de données Access et une appli (que je ne maitrise pas)
qui


modifie des enregistrements.
J'aurais besoin de détecter à chaque fois qu'une ligne est modifiée ou
ajoutée par cette appli ...

j'ai dabord pensé à créer un champ avec une valeur par défaut, mais cela
ne
va que pour les nouveau enregistrements, par pour les modifs

est ce que si j'ouvre un recordset, je peux détecter les enregistrement
qui
ont été changé par un tiers

une autre idée ?

merci pour votre aide

Seb